Output 32eab63af659580d79a8b6dbeae2af55d7bfbbf1d14baeb19a6569f466524c03:0

value
2100000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de7d4b2c77e127ed217cb9b98525ff0224e9ffbb OP_EQUALVERIFY OP_CHECKSIG
address
DRRWeQ9wDysy6dq6Rh24reMfR6rAP2NSM1
transaction
32eab63af659580d79a8b6dbeae2af55d7bfbbf1d14baeb19a6569f466524c03